Comprehensive Hindi Workbook For Kindergarten

This comprehensive Hindi workbook for Kindergarten is designed to help students develop a strong foundation in Hindi language covering basics like letter tracing, letter identification, colors, pictures etc. These workbooks provide an engaging and fun approach to learning that encourages students to think critically and grasp the concepts.

The workbook includes worksheets on the following topics:

  1. Tracing Hindi alphabets,
  2. Identify Hindi vowels and consonants (swar and vyanjan)
  3. Letters
  4. Matra
  5. Word formation
  6. About myself
  7. My body parts
  8. Animals and birds names in Hindi
  9. Fruits and vegetable names in Hindi
  10. Colors
  11. Numbers
  12. Days and months
